I would ring your surgery and ask what the procedure is. Some places the GP likes to see you, and in others you can just book a Booking Visit with the midwife. It is about 40 minutes and largely about paperwork, giving you info, blood tests.

Depending on where you live your GP may want to ask you which hospital you'd like to be booked in at - I know where I am in London you had to get your choice in quite quickly. In a different area it may not be an issue at all.
